在数字化时代,游戏App已经成为人们休闲娱乐的重要组成部分。而随着人工智能技术的飞速发展,游戏App也在不断融入AI元素,让游戏体验变得更加智能和个性化。那么,这些AI魔法是如何实现的呢?让我们一起探索一下,机器学习如何让游戏更智能、更懂你。
1. 游戏推荐算法
首先,我们来看看游戏推荐算法。这些算法通过分析玩家的行为数据,如游戏时长、游戏类型偏好、互动方式等,为玩家推荐更加符合其兴趣的游戏。以下是推荐算法的基本原理:
- 用户画像:通过分析玩家行为数据,构建玩家的兴趣模型。
- 内容分析:对游戏内容进行深入分析,提取特征向量。
- 推荐模型:使用协同过滤、矩阵分解等方法,根据用户画像和内容特征推荐游戏。
2. 人工智能对战
在多人游戏中,AI对战成为了一种常见的玩法。AI对战系统通常采用以下技术:
- 深度学习:使用神经网络模型训练AI对手,使其具备与人类玩家相似的游戏水平。
- 强化学习:通过让AI在虚拟环境中不断试错,学习最佳策略。
- 多智能体系统:在复杂环境中,多个AI角色相互协作或竞争,实现更加真实的对战体验。
3. 情感交互与个性化体验
AI不仅可以让游戏更智能,还能更好地理解玩家的情感。以下是一些实现方式:
- 语音识别:通过识别玩家的语音,实现语音聊天、指令输入等功能。
- 表情识别:分析玩家的面部表情,推测其情绪状态,从而调整游戏难度或提供相应的帮助。
- 个性化定制:根据玩家的喜好和习惯,为玩家提供个性化的游戏体验。
4. 游戏数据分析与优化
AI还可以帮助游戏开发者进行游戏数据分析,从而优化游戏体验。以下是一些具体应用:
- 行为分析:分析玩家在游戏中的行为模式,找出游戏设计的不足之处。
- 异常检测:识别游戏中可能出现的问题,如作弊行为等。
- 性能优化:根据玩家的设备性能,自动调整游戏画面和效果,确保流畅运行。
5. 未来展望
随着人工智能技术的不断进步,未来游戏App将更加注重以下方面:
- 更高级的AI技术:如生成对抗网络(GAN)等,将带来更加逼真的游戏体验。
- 跨平台互动:实现不同平台、不同设备间的无缝连接,让玩家随时随地进行游戏。
- 游戏道德与伦理:在游戏中融入道德教育、伦理引导,培养玩家的社会责任感。
总之,人工智能为游戏App带来了无限可能。通过机器学习,游戏不仅可以变得更智能,更能深刻理解玩家的需求,为玩家带来更加丰富、个性化的游戏体验。未来,随着AI技术的不断成熟,我们有理由相信,游戏世界将会更加精彩。
